Panadol Children 5-12 Years Orange Flavour helps to reduce fever and provides fast pain relief. Use Children's Panadol colour-free suspension for fast effective temporary relief from fever and pain associated with: Teething Immunisation Earache Headache Cold & Flu Symptoms Gentle on stomachs. Ingredients: Paracetamol 48mg/m - L, Hydroxybenzoates, No artificial colours 115mg/m - L Sorbitol, and 371mg/m - L of Maltitol (which may have a laxative effect or cause diarrhea) Usage Directions: Please read and retain the carton. Shake the bottle well. Use the measuring cup provided to accurately measure. Pour the correct dose into the cup based on the dosage below. Calculate the correct dose based on the child's weight. If the weight is unknown, use the child's age. Age: 1-2 Years, Average Weight: 10-12 kg, Dose: 3-4m - L Age: 2-3 Years, Average Weight: 12-14 kg, Dose: 4m - L Age: 3-4 Years, Average Weight: 14-16 kg, Dose: 4-5m - L Age: 4-5 Years, Average Weight: 16-18 kg, Dose: 5-6m - L Age: 5-6 Years, Average Weight: 18-20 kg, Dose: 6m - L Age: 6-7 Years, Average Weight: 20-22 kg, Dose: 6-7m - L Age: 7-8 Years, Average Weight: 22-25 kg, Dose: 7-8m - L Age: 8-9 Years, Average Weight: 25-28 kg, Dose: 8-9m - L Age: 9-10 Years, Average Weight: 28-32 kg, Dose: 9-10m - L Age: 10-11 Years, Average Weight: 32-36 kg, Dose: 10-11m - L Age: 11-12 Years, Average Weight: 36-41 kg, Dose: 11-13m Can be given with water or fruit juice if preferred by your child. Push the cap down and turn it to close the cap tightly, then turn backward until you hear clicking sounds. Storage: Store below 30°C but do not refrigerate. Warnings: Incorrect use could be harmful. Always read the label and follow the directions for use. Keep out of reach of children. If symptoms persist, please contact your healthcare professional. Do not use Panadol if your child is using other medicines containing paracetamol, do not take this medicine for more than 48 hours at a time unless advised by a doctor. If you are allergic to paracetamol, Do not use if the expiry date has passed, if any of the seals on the packaging are broken, until you have read the enclosed leaflet carefully. Ask a doctor before use: If your child has any kidney or liver problems Weighs less than 10kg or more than 41kgs Stop and see a doctor immediately if your child has an allergic skin reaction, shortness of breath, or wheezing after taking this medication. Keep to the recommended dose. If an overdose is taken or suspected, stop use and ring the Poisons Information Centre (Australia 13 11 26. New Zealand 0800 764 766) or go to a hospital straight away even if you feel well because of the risk of delayed, serious liver damage. Contains hydroxybenzoates, sucralose, and sorbitol (5.98/52ml) and maltitol (19.29g/52ml) Products containing sorbitol may have a laxative effect or cause diarrhea.
